Engineering

       Providing quality water service and safe, efficient waste disposal for rural areas requires thoughtful application of technology. RUS draws upon engineering resources in two ways to enhance the delivery of the Water and Environmental Programs. First, RUS has staff engineers in the State Offices that interface with the applicants, the engineering community, and the regulatory agencies. In the interest of developing the best possible projects, these engineers are responsible for reviewing, advising, or approving the technical aspects of the projects funded by RUS. Second, RUS maintains a working partnership with the consulting engineers. Consulting engineers often make first contact with applicants and provide basic information about RUS programs. This partnership has resulted in thousands of successful water and waste projects. The purpose of this EES web section is to provide current, useful engineering information to applicants, consulting engineers, and RUS staff.
